    Abstract: Apparatus, methods, and computer-readable media for facilitating distribution matching via reversed compression are disclosed herein. An example method for wireless communication at a wireless transmitter includes decompressing a first sequence of information bits for wireless transmission to output a sequence of shaped symbols. The example method also includes compressing the sequence of shaped symbols to output a second sequence of compressed information bits. The example method also includes transmitting, to a receiver, a signal comprising the sequence of shaped symbols.

    Abstract: Disclosed are methods, devices, systems, media, and other implementations that include a method to process a light-based communication, including providing a light-capture device with one or more partial-image-blurring features, and capturing at least part of at least one image of a scene, that includes at least one light source emitting the light-based communication, with the light-capture device including the one or more partial-image-blurring features. The partial-image-blurring features are configured to cause a blurring of respective portions of the part of the captured image affected by the partial-image-blurring features. The method also includes decoding data encoded in the light-based communication based on the respective blurred portions, and processing the at least part of the at least one image including the blurred respective portions affected by the one or more partial-image-blurring features to generate a modified image portion (e.g., relatively less blurry, etc.
